Output 18210e147373fd13ee123163867687fc90fd2b85f9320d3a2340b953aaea7f20:1

value
1077887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03ae5b5e9b58dc96d27d853714afc971902fce16 OP_EQUAL
address
322UpeeWC61NhSQ8WBwkG1AWdAofgENGMs
transaction
18210e147373fd13ee123163867687fc90fd2b85f9320d3a2340b953aaea7f20
confirmations
392544
spent
true